There is indeed a certain refusal rate in applying for a British visa, but as long as the visa materials are prepared to meet the requirements, they can still be passed. Usually, these visa materials must meet the requirements:

1, which proves that the working income is stable, and the income cannot be too low.

2. Provide a certain amount of deposit certificate. The amount of the deposit depends on the specific number of days you stay in the UK. Pay attention to the more the better, and don't save a large sum of money temporarily.

3. If possible, provide supporting documents such as real estate, automobile production and stock fund.

4. Proof of travel plan arrangement, mainly hotel air ticket reservation, etc.
